개발ide고급★텔레그램❌@evcomu개발mvp
페이지 정보

본문
게임 개발자를 위한 최고의 IDE 선택 가이드 ????✨
게임 개발의 세계에 발을 들여놓으신 것을 환영합니다! ???? 게임을 사랑하는 여러분께, 오늘은 여러분의 창작 활동을 더욱 효율적이고 즐겁게 만들어 줄 개발 IDE에 대해 이야기해보려 합니다. ???? 게임 개발은 복잡하고 다양한 기술적 요소들이 결합된 작업이기에, 어떤 개발 IDE를 선택하느냐에 따라 개발 효율성이 크게 달라질 수 있습니다. ???? 특히 게임 개발 입문자라면 자신에게 맞는 개발 IDE를 찾는 것이 중요합니다.
1. 왜 게임 개발에 IDE가 중요할까요? ????
IDE(통합 개발 환경, Integrated Development Environment)는 단순히 코드를 작성하는 에디터를 넘어, 디버깅, 컴파일, 버전 관리 등 개발에 필요한 다양한 도구를 통합적으로 제공하는 강력한 도구입니다. ????️ 특히 게임 개발에서는 복잡한 코드 관리, 실시간 디버깅, 에셋 관리 등 다양한 기능이 필요하기 때문에, 개발 IDE의 중요성은 더욱 커집니다. ????개발 IDE를 잘 활용하면 개발 시간을 단축하고, 오류를 줄이며, 게임 개발의 생산성을 높일 수 있습니다. ????
1.1. 게임 개발 생산성 향상 ????
좋은 개발 IDE는 자동 완성, 코드 검사, 리팩토링 등의 기능을 제공하여 개발자가 더 빠르고 정확하게 코드를 작성할 수 있도록 돕습니다. 이를 통해 개발자는 코드 작성 시간을 줄이고, 게임 디자인과 로직 구현에 더 집중할 수 있습니다.
1.2. 효율적인 디버깅 ????
게임 개발 과정에서 오류는 피할 수 없는 존재입니다. ???? 개발 IDE는 강력한 디버깅 도구를 제공하여 개발자가 오류를 쉽고 빠르게 찾고 수정할 수 있도록 지원합니다. 이를 통해 개발자는 오류 수정에 소요되는 시간을 줄이고, 게임의 안정성을 높일 수 있습니다.
1.3. 협업 환경 구축 ????
최근의 개발 IDE는 버전 관리 시스템과의 통합을 통해 여러 개발자가 동시에 작업하는 환경을 지원합니다. 이를 통해 개발 팀은 코드 충돌을 방지하고, 효율적으로 협업할 수 있습니다.
2. 게임 개발에 적합한 IDE 선택 기준 ????
그렇다면 어떤 개발 IDE가 게임 개발에 적합할까요? ???? 다음은 개발 IDE를 선택할 때 고려해야 할 몇 가지 중요한 기준입니다.
2.1. 지원하는 게임 엔진 ⚙️
가장 중요한 요소 중 하나는 개발 IDE가 사용하려는 게임 엔진을 지원하는지 여부입니다. Unity, Unreal Engine, Godot 등 인기 있는 게임 엔진들은 각각 자체적인 개발 IDE나 플러그인을 제공하며, 이를 통해 엔진과의 통합을 강화하고 개발 효율성을 높일 수 있습니다. ????
2.2. 프로그래밍 언어 지원 ????
게임 개발에 사용되는 프로그래밍 언어는 다양합니다. C#, C++, Lua, Python 등 어떤 언어를 주로 사용할 것인지에 따라 적합한 개발 IDE가 달라질 수 있습니다. ???? 예를 들어, Unity를 사용하는 경우 C#을 지원하는 개발 IDE를 선택해야 합니다. ????
2.3. 플랫폼 지원 ????????
개발하려는 게임의 플랫폼(PC, 모바일, 콘솔 등)에 따라 개발 IDE의 선택이 달라질 수 있습니다. 일부 개발 IDE는 특정 플랫폼에 최적화되어 있거나, 다양한 플랫폼으로의 빌드를 지원하는 기능을 제공합니다. ????
2.4. 사용자 인터페이스 및 편의성 ✨
개발 IDE의 사용자 인터페이스는 개발 효율성에 큰 영향을 미칩니다. 직관적이고 사용하기 쉬운 인터페이스를 가진 개발 IDE를 선택하면 개발 시간을 단축하고, 스트레스를 줄일 수 있습니다. 또한, 단축키 설정, 테마 변경 등 사용자의 취향에 맞게 개발 IDE를 커스터마이징할 수 있는 기능도 중요합니다.
3. 추천 게임 개발 IDE ????
이제 게임 개발에 유용한 몇 가지 개발 IDE를 추천해 드리겠습니다.
3.1. Visual Studio ???? (C#, C++)
Visual Studio는 마이크로소프트에서 개발한 강력한 개발 IDE로, C#, C++ 등 다양한 프로그래밍 언어를 지원합니다. Unity와의 강력한 통합을 제공하며, 디버깅, 코드 분석, 리팩토링 등 다양한 기능을 통해 게임 개발 생산성을 높일 수 있습니다.
- 장점: 강력한 기능, Unity 통합, 다양한 확장 기능
- 단점: 무거움, 유료(일부 버전)
3.2. Rider ???? (C#)
JetBrains에서 개발한 Rider는 C#에 특화된 개발 IDE입니다. Visual Studio와 마찬가지로 Unity와의 강력한 통합을 제공하며, 뛰어난 코드 분석 기능과 사용자 인터페이스를 자랑합니다.
- 장점: 빠른 속도, 뛰어난 코드 분석, Unity 통합
- 단점: 유료
3.3. Visual Studio Code ???? (C#, C++, Lua, Python 등)
Visual Studio Code는 마이크로소프트에서 개발한 가볍고 강력한 텍스트 에디터입니다. 다양한 확장 기능을 통해 C#, C++, Lua, Python 등 다양한 프로그래밍 언어를 지원하며, 게임 개발 환경을 구축할 수 있습니다. 특히, 무료로 사용할 수 있다는 장점이 있습니다.
- 장점: 무료, 가벼움, 다양한 확장 기능
- 단점: 기본 기능 부족, 설정 필요
3.4. Xcode ???? (Swift, Objective-C)
Xcode는 애플에서 개발한 개발 IDE로, iOS, macOS 등 애플 플랫폼 게임 개발에 필수적인 도구입니다. Swift, Objective-C 등 애플 플랫폼에 최적화된 프로그래밍 언어를 지원하며, 강력한 디버깅 기능과 사용자 인터페이스를 제공합니다.
- 장점: 애플 플랫폼 개발에 최적화, 강력한 디버깅 기능
- 단점: 애플 플랫폼에서만 사용 가능
4. 유기적인 트래픽을 위한 SEO 전략 ????
이제 개발 IDE를 선택했다면, 개발 과정과 결과를 공유하고 홍보하여 유기적인 트래픽을 늘리는 것이 중요합니다. ???? 블로그, 소셜 미디어, 커뮤니티 등 다양한 채널을 활용하여 게임 개발 과정을 공유하고, 다른 개발자들과 소통하며 지식을 공유하는 것이 좋습니다. ???? 또한, 개발 IDE 관련 튜토리얼, 사용 팁, 문제 해결 방법 등을 공유하여 검색 엔진 최적화(SEO)를 통해 유기적인 트래픽을 늘릴 수 있습니다. ????
4.1. 꾸준한 콘텐츠 업데이트 ✍️
블로그나 웹사이트에 개발 IDE 관련 콘텐츠를 꾸준히 업데이트하면 검색 엔진에서 높은 순위를 얻을 수 있습니다. 튜토리얼, 사용 팁, 문제 해결 방법 등 다양한 콘텐츠를 제공하여 사용자들의 관심을 유도하고, 유기적인 트래픽을 늘릴 수 있습니다.
4.2. 소셜 미디어 활용 ????
소셜 미디어를 통해 개발 IDE 관련 콘텐츠를 공유하고, 다른 개발자들과 소통하며 커뮤니티를 구축할 수 있습니다. 이를 통해 브랜드 인지도를 높이고, 유기적인 트래픽을 늘릴 수 있습니다.
4.3. 커뮤니티 활동 참여 ????
게임 개발 관련 커뮤니티에 참여하여 질문에 답변하고, 지식을 공유하며 다른 개발자들과 소통할 수 있습니다. 이를 통해 자신의 전문성을 알리고, 블로그나 웹사이트로 유입되는 트래픽을 늘릴 수 있습니다.
5. 결론 ????
개발 IDE는 게임 개발의 효율성을 높이는 데 필수적인 도구입니다. 자신에게 맞는 개발 IDE를 선택하고, 꾸준히 학습하고 활용하여 멋진 게임을 만들어 보세요! ???? 또한, 블로그, 소셜 미디어, 커뮤니티 등 다양한 채널을 활용하여 개발 과정과 결과를 공유하고 홍보하여 유기적인 트래픽을 늘리는 것도 잊지 마세요! ???? 여러분의 성공적인 게임 개발을 응원합니다! ????
- 이전글개발사이트이벤트★텔레그램@evcomu개발소스 25.04.02
- 다음글win카지노공략✿텔레그램@evcomuwinapi게임 25.04.02
댓글목록
등록된 댓글이 없습니다.